Understanding the Significance of Literature Review in Research

A literature review is a crucial component of any research endeavor. It involves a comprehensive


analysis of existing scholarly works relevant to the research topic. While the concept might sound
simple, the execution often proves to be challenging for many researchers.

Writing a literature review requires not only extensive reading but also the ability to critically
evaluate and synthesize information from various sources. Researchers must navigate through a vast
sea of academic papers, books, and other resources to identify relevant literature that contributes to
their research question or hypothesis.

The difficulty lies in the meticulous process of selecting, analyzing, and synthesizing information
from diverse sources while maintaining coherence and relevance to the research topic. It requires
careful attention to detail and the ability to identify gaps, contradictions, and emerging trends in the
existing literature.

Moreover, researchers need to organize the literature in a logical manner, often categorizing studies
based on themes, methodologies, or theoretical frameworks. This organizational aspect adds another
layer of complexity to the writing process.
